An Unfinished Movie Premiere


New York, September 7-8 – Jenny from the block is scared of vegetarians. At her Thursday appearance on the David Letterman show, Jennifer Lopez’s people apologized to the press for her absence from the red carpet at the previous evening’s premiere of her new movie, "An Unfinished Life". She and Marc Anthony scooted inside the DGA Theater on 57th Street to avoid the PETA protestors, who, we have to admit, had a clever sign depicting a skinned animal with the slogan “Another unfinished life”. (Of course, we would have preferred a well-aimed pie tossing, but they didn’t ask us.)

Anyway, back at the Letterman show, J. Lo’s posse parked all of their SUVs strategically, so that the protestors were blocked from view, and a security guard even hand-picked a dozen or so safe-seeming fans and brought them over for autographs.

As impressive as the J. Lo machine’s PETA-beating about-face was, they never made up to reporters, who, at the premiere party at Megu, waited patiently to speak with Jennifer while she and Marc dined with family inside a private room. They were having a great time laughing and talking and eating, and it was after midnight when Mr. and Mrs. Anthony slipped into the kitchen and out the side door, in full view of reporters.
